PTV Clearance .600" +
Iv have read in several places that stock head and stock bottom end lt1's can handle .600"+ with room to spare but I want to just make sure. Iv got a buddy that is purchasing a 228/234 .598/.602 lunati custom grind. What do you guys think?? Im thinking it will be just fine. But want to get some opinions!
